The molecular basis for these activities partially resides in the demonstrated ability of such radiation to damage DNA, predominantly through formation of cyclobutane pyrimidine dimers (CPD). When UVB-induced DNA damage occurs in cells, there is a meticulous attempt to repair it through activation of DNA repair enzymes. Our investigation showed that BMDC from TLR4 deficient mice synthesize increased amounts of IL-12 and IL-23 in response to UV radiation, and when IL-12 and IL-23 activity is blocked in mice with normal TLR4 expression, CPDs in BMDC are inefficiently repaired. Since both IL-12 and IL-23 are known stimuli for DNA repair enzyme synthesis, the results suggest D5D-IN-326 that activation of TLR4 signaling by UV radiation initiates a cascade of events which diminishes IL-12 and/or IL-23 synthesis, thereby reducing expression of DNA repair enzymes and ultimately prolonging DNA damage in those cells. The findings therefore support the hypothesis the innate immune system considerably modulates adaptive immune reactions to UV radiation. Several other mediators have been found to contribute to UV-induced immune suppression. These include prostaglandin E2, cis-urocanic acid, platelet activating element and oxidative stress (Halliday, 2010; Sreevidya, et al, 2010). Several of these take action through a common pathway including improved activation of DNA restoration enzymes. It is reasonable to speculate that some of these mediators may have their effects through relationships with TLR4 or its ligands. Earlier studies have shown that green tea polyphenols reverse the immunosuppressive effects of UVB radiation (Katiyar et al. 2010; Yusuf et al., 2007; Meeran et al., 2006). The +896A/G polymorphism causes an amino acid switch of aspartate to glycine at position 299 (Asp299Gly), and the +1196C/T polymorphism causes a switch from threonine to isoleucine at position 399 (Thr399Ile) (Arbour em et al. /em , 2000). These two polymorphisms have been linked to different diseases such as gastric malignancy, pyelonephritis, and hepatitis C virus-induced hepatocellular carcinoma (de Oliveira em et al. /em , 2000; Akil em et al. /em D5D-IN-326 , 2012; Agndez em et al. /em , 2012). The rate of recurrence of the TLR4 +3725C allele is definitely significantly elevated in breast tumor individuals, and is associated with shorter survival time overall (P=0.006), suggesting that TLR4 polymorphisms are associated with increased susceptibility to breast tumor (Yang em et al. /em , 2013). The medical relevance of TLR4 polymorphisms in UV-induced immune suppression could clarify genetic susceptibility to dermatologic diseases.
